Man totally transforms his health and quality of life by low carbing !







HbA1c 106 to 36 Blood pressure 250/150 to 106/65 Trigs 2.9 to 0.7 drastic weight reduction. 

"I have been low carbing, completely ignoring calories and eating lots and lots of FAT, I have pretty much ignored every word the doctors and nurses have told me"
